Nomination 146. Tiger Quoll.


FINAL RECOMMENDATION ON A NOMINATION FOR LISTING.
Nomination 146

Criterion 1.2 the taxon is significantly prone to future threats which are likely to result in extinction.

Evidence:

Tiger Quolls are only recorded in or near forested areas. Continuing forest clearance and disturbance has greatly reduced the habitat of the Tiger Quoll and its prey species. Further forest clearance be expansion of logging into areas which the Tiger Quoll still inhibits is likely to further affect its future survival. Competition with introduced predators, especially foxes, is likely to be a major threat. The remaining populations have now become genetically and geographically isolated by the effects of clearing and this disjunct distribution makes the Tiger Quoll susceptible to local disasters.
